Mash West ex-chairman Mafa dies
Sunday Mail Reporter Former Zanu-PF Mashonaland West provincial chairman John Mafa has died. He died at Chegutu Nursing Home yesterday morning after suffering from congestive cardiac failure.

The decline of Willowvale
In the mid-1990s WMMI assembled seven passenger vehicle models and five commercial vehicles from Mazda as well as Scania, Renault, and Bedford trucks.

VP Mujuru defends Chinamasa
Tinashe Farawo in MARONDERA Vice-President Joice Mujuru yesterday said Government was fully behind Finance and Economic Development Minister Patrick Chinamasa in his mandate to lead the country’s economic turnaround.
